Abstract

This work consists of a taxonomy treatment of Malvaceae from Rio Doce State Park. In this way, trips were monthly accomplished from October of 1997 to January of 1999, in order to collect botanical material. The morfologic characteres of the staming tube, they were useful for the recognition of the genus. Keys for determination of genus ans species were elaborated, accompanied of descriptions, illustrations, geographical distribution and taxonomic comments of each taxon. Nineteen species were recognized, distributed in nine genus (Herissantia Medik., Hibiscus L., Malvastrum A.Gray, Pavonia Cav., Peltaea (C.Presl) Standley, Sida L., Sidastrum E.G.Baker, Urena L. and Wissadula Medik.), being Sida the most representative gender which has seven species. Sida santaremensis Monteiro is a new ocorrence citation for the State os Minas Gerais ans Sida acuta var. obidensis Monteiro was proposed as a synonym of Sida planicaulis Cav.
